- The distance between Esenguly, Turkmenistan and Sao L. Gonzaga, Brazil is approximately 13,465 km or 8,367 mi.
- To reach Esenguly in this distance one would set out from Sao L. Gonzaga bearing 61.2°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Esenguly bearing 76.3° or ENE .
- Esenguly has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k) whereas Sao L. Gonzaga has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ean annual temperature is 4 °C (7.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.9 °C (21.4°F) more in Esenguly.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1769 mm (69.6 in) less which is equivalent to 1769 l/m² (43.42 US gal/ft²) or 17,690,000 l/ha (1,891,178 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.3° lower in Esenguly than in Sao L. Gonzaga.
- Relative humidity levels are 2.9%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 3.2°C (5.8°F) lower.
